Projects create deliverables, which are simply the results of the project or the processes in the project. That means a deliverable can be something as big as the objective of the project itself or the reporting that is part of the larger project. Another way to put that is that there are inputs and outputs in any type of project. That being what you put into the project, such as data, resources, etc., and then what comes out, which are the deliverables.

Behavior-Driven Development (BDD) is a well-known practice for collaboration and teams use it to bridge the gap between product management and the software development team. It is also very popular among quality engineers to develop test automation frameworks. BDD helps in describing requirement in the form of feature file and scenarios, scenarios further get described in the format of Given, When, and Then.

OKRs are a powerful tool for setting and measuring goals, but like all power tools, they can become dangerous in unskilled hands. When used in informed ways, they can improve focus and lift outcomes, but when mishandled, they can increase waste and inflict real damage upon the organizations that adopt them. The basic idea behind OKRs is simple: it’s a good idea to identify goals that you want to achieve and the measures that will indicate whether you’ve achieved those goals.
